Machine Questions Why does everything pucker!

Post image

I've tried every combination of tension and needle between microtex 8 10 and 12, pictured ones are once I started noting them down. Two layers of light cotton, (making a muslin) All brand new needles, and I've even tried with and without a walking foot! Am I just cursed? How do I get it to just sew flat 😭

SOLVED EDIT: Everyone go upvote medium_alternative29 who has discovered the problem that plagued me for years. The feed dogs are misaligned and not level, making everything sew on a curve! It's such a slight curve that it must not mess with heavier fabrics much, but the lighter ones are light enough for it to show up! Also makes sense why it was less noticeable with longer stitch lengths, less holes! I sincerely hope this is the solution, I'll come back and update it again when I get it fixed!

This must be so frustrating! The things I can think of are

  • What bobbin are you using? My machine hates metal bobbins, it needs plastic and for it not to be overly full.

  • Are you feeding the fabric through too forecfully, instead guiding it?

  • Is the foot definitely up when you thread the machine?
